Portugal. Another news article about the country with the biggest increase of house prices in EU on the 2nd trimester: 17,2%.
Followed by Bulgary (15,5%) and Hungary (15,1%).
Source: eurostat.

Portugal: government considers that moderate rents fall into 400 to 2300 euros per month. This range is used for fiscal benefits etc. 2300€ is almost twice the French net minimum salary.

Portugal: improvised rooms with 2 square meters (2 meters long by 1 meter width) are being rent for 300 euros per month in Lisbon.
